A distraught woman cries over the body of her husband, killed by Khmer Rouge soldiers, in Phnom Penh in 1975. Barely a week before the fall of the city, intense fighting broke out across access points to the capital. In this image, the bodies of soldiers who had been killed in a clash along the Mekong River a few kilometers downstream are returned to their families in an area between the Japanese Bridge and the Port of Phnom Penh.
